‘Alpha’ First Look – ‘Titane’ Director Julia Ducournau Spreads an Infectious Disease With New Movie
Julia Ducournau
Headed to Cannes next month is the new movie from French filmmaker Julia Ducournau, who has made quite a splash already with her films Raw (2016) and Titane (2021).

Ducournau’s new movie is titled Alpha, described by The Hollywood Reporter as being “a 1980s-set shocker that follows an 11-year-old girl who is rejected by her classmates after it is rumored she has been infected with a new disease.” Check out a first look image above.

Neon has picked up the North American rights to the upcoming movie. Golshifteh Farahani (The Patience Stone) and Tahar Rahim (“The Serpent”) will star in Alpha.
